#5141b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5141bb is composed of 31.8% red, 25.5%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.7% cyan, 65.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 247.9 degrees, a saturation of 48.4% and a lightness of 49.4%. #5141bb color hex could be obtained by blending #a282ff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#5141b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040c is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5141b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7b81 is the less saturated color, while #2607f5 is the most saturated one.
